On Wednesday afternoon, I had the very good fortune of attending two eco/ethical fashion shows for NYC Spring 2010 Fashion Week. The Green Shows held at a vast, beautiful space on Greene Street in Soho, were a two day event showcasing designers whose fashion reflects their politics. And, oh how stylish environmental sustainability can be!

The first show, Mr. Larkin, offered sweet pea looks from California based designer Casey Larkin that would be perfect for picnicking in.

Notable garments included hemp/organic cotton jumpsuits that were belted with thin vintage leather belts, hemp/peace silk playsuits (not to be mistaken with the jumpsuits) in a shorty short length, a 100% milk fiber top made with recycled vintage rhinestones, and a precious 100% organic cotton poom poom shorts worn with nude thigh-highs. Many of the models were sent legging-it down the runway in nude thigh highs, a look I most certainly will be copying come spring.

The second show was Izzy Lane by Isobel Davies who had a very 1970s collection complete with go-go boots, crocheted berets and mod-tastic  candy color sweater dresses.

One of the main functions of fashion week is to showcase models as well as designers. I had a chance to interview 20-year old New York based Kelly Lynch (she is represented by Garage Rocket) as she transformed for the Mr. Larkin show and then the Izzy Lane show right after it.

Here is Kelly being prepped by freelance makeup artist Charles Coulter for eco-friendly organic mineral makeup company DEX. Coulter and the other makeup artists were charged with giving the models a “Brigette Bardot sex kitten” look complete with a sexy dark eye, but not goth dark, and long dark eyelashes.
